Bring Different Wardrobe Options

Can you think back to an outfit that instantly made you feel confident? That is the power of a great outfit-what you wear matters! When you are preparing for a photoshoot, be sure to bring wardrobe options that excite you and make you feel good. What colour flatters your skin tone and your eye colour? What hairstyle makes you feel your best? The more confident you feel, the more it will show on camera.

Be Photographed at an Angle

Being photographed straight on presents some challenges. First, the camera misses out on the bump-your pregnant body is beautiful because it carries life. Find comfort and joy in showing off your belly. After all, this is the reason why you are taking maternity photographs in the first place, so flaunt it! 

In addition, being photographed straight on can sometimes make a woman look like she’s simply bigger, not pregnant. Shooting from the side allows your bump to be highlighted, and that is the main focus of the shoot.

Incorporate Movement 

Your photographer is an expert in guiding your body to move naturally. Here are a few tips to keep in mind to incorporate natural movement into your photos:

  • Bend your knee gently. Alternate bent knees between shots. 
  • Tuck your hair behind your ear for a few shots. This will allow the photos to highlight your arms and your wrists, further emphasising your baby bump.
